1. Faster Installation

Fiberglass pools are pre-manufactured and arrive ready to install. That means your backyard can go from dirt to done in as little as 2–4 weeks, compared to 3–6 months for concrete pools. That means more swim time and fewer delays.

2. Lower Lifetime Cost

While upfront prices may be similar, fiberglass pools save you money over time with lower maintenance, chemical, and resurfacing costs. 3. Smooth, Non-Abrasive Surface

No scrapes or sore feet here! Fiberglass is silky smooth compared to the rough, porous surface of concrete, which can be harsh on skin.

4. Algae-Resistant

Fiberglass’s non-porous shell resists algae growth much better than porous concrete, reducing the need for chemicals and cleaning.

5. Minimal Maintenance

Say goodbye to hours of upkeep. Fiberglass pools require less brushing, fewer chemicals, and no replastering or tile replacement.

6. Stronger and More Flexible

Fiberglass is engineered to flex slightly with ground movement, reducing the risk of cracking—unlike concrete, which is more rigid and prone to structural damage.

7. Built-In Features

Most fiberglass pools come with built-in steps, benches, tanning ledges, and even spa combos—no need to custom-pour expensive extras.

8. Energy Efficient

Fiberglass insulates better than concrete, helping retain heat longer and reducing energy costs if you’re heating your pool.

9. Modern, Stylish Designs

Today’s fiberglass pools come in a wide variety of elegant shapes, colors, and finishes—many with a high-end look that rivals luxury resorts.

10. Less Downtime, More Swim Time

Because there’s no resurfacing or major repairs needed every 10–15 years, you’ll enjoy more uninterrupted seasons in your pool.

1. Build Quality & Materials

  • Rainforest Pools USA: Uses American-made, high-quality composite materials designed for longevity, with reinforced layers to prevent warping and cracking. Additionally, 4″ honeycomb reinforcements are placed at 4′ intervals giving the pools addtional strength. Rainforest Pools weigh 3 1/2 times as much as their South American counter parts. For example, a 14 x 30 Rainforest Pool weighs 3,500 pounds. A similar model made in South America weighs 1,000 pounds
  • Offshore Fiberglass Pools: Often made with lower-grade fiberglass, leading to thin shells that may deteriorate faster. As pools are produced in South America, the materials and construction process are unknown.

7 Key Benefits of Fiberglass Pools (And Why They’re Worth It)

Introduction: Why Fiberglass Pools Are Growing in Popularity

Fiberglass pools are rapidly becoming the top choice for homeowners who want a beautiful, low-maintenance, and long-lasting backyard oasis. In this guide, we’ll explore the top benefits of fiberglass pools, how they compare to other types, and what you can expect in terms of cost, maintenance, and lifespan.


1. Quick and Easy Installation

One of the greatest advantages of fiberglass pools is the fast installation time. Unlike concrete pools which can take months, a fiberglass pool can be installed in as little as 2–3 weeks.


2. Low Maintenance Requirements

The smooth, non-porous surface of fiberglass makes it resistant to algae and bacteria. This means:

  • Less time cleaning

  • Lower chemical usage

  • Fewer maintenance costs over time


3. Long Lifespan and Durability

4. Cost-Effective Over Time

While the fiberglass pool installation cost might be slightly higher upfront than vinyl, you’ll save thousands in long-term maintenance and repair expenses.


5. Aesthetically Versatile Designs

Fiberglass pools come in a variety of shapes, sizes, and finishes—including options with built-in tanning ledges, waterfalls, and integrated spa areas.


6. Energy Efficiency

The insulation properties of fiberglass help retain heat better than concrete or vinyl, lowering your pool heating bills.


7. Smooth and Comfortable Surface

No more scraped feet! The smooth gel coating of fiberglass is safe for kids and comfortable for long swim sessions.


Fiberglass Pools vs Concrete Pools: A Quick Comparison

Feature Fiberglass Concrete
Install Time 2–3 weeks 2–4 months
Maintenance Low High
Surface Smooth Rough
Lifespan 25+ years 20–25 years
Algae Resistance High Low

FAQ: Common Questions About Fiberglass Pools

Q: Can fiberglass pools crack in cold weather?
A: No. Their flexible structure handles temperature fluctuations better than concrete.

Q: Are fiberglass pools customizable?
A: Yes, but customization is limited compared to concrete. However, modern options are very versatile.
